Bug#406030: xserver-xorg-video-i810: No direct rendering with i810?



i810.deb.iridos@xoxy.net wrote:
> On Mon, 8 Jan 2007, Michel Dänzer - daenzer@debian.org wrote:
>
>> Yes, fglrx's libGL is not compatible with current libgl1-mesa-dri.
>
> Ok, but the debian package resolve that (probably by having libGL from
> libgl1-mesa-dri in both packages.

The libGL in fglrx is a special one, modified by ATI for fglrx, and
apparently not compatible with the current Xorg. The fglrx package
renames the files from libgl1-mesa-dri and places its own files instead.
This is why it breaks your DRI.
So, the correct solution here is probably to just uninstall fglrx (you
probably don't need anyway if you have a i810 board?).
